Court: United States Court of Appeals for the Fourth Circuit Filed: 2026-06-17 The Fourth Circuit denied Itmann Coal Company’s petition for review of a Benefits Review Board order affirming an Administrative Law Judge’s award of black lung benefits under 30 U.S.C. §§ 901-944. The court held that the petitioner waived all issues for appellate review because it failed to raise them before the agency at the appropriate time, citing the established rule that parties must present all arguments they wish to maintain on appeal during agency proceedings. While noting a closer call regarding a specific challenge to the reliability of a 2012 pulmonary function test, the court determined that even if not waived, no error existed in the Administrative Law Judge’s decision. Consequently, the petition was denied without oral argument, leaving the Benefits Review Board’s order affirming the award of benefits in effect. Do It For The Case Law is a news reporting service.
